📘 Excel逆引き事典

Excelでパワークエリを使って数式が入っているセルをカウントする方法

Excelで大量のデータを扱う際、特定の条件に該当するセルを素早くカウントすることは非常に重要です。特に、数式が入っているセルをカウントしたい場合、手作業では時間がかかります。この記事では、パワークエリを使用して効率的に数式が入っているセルをカウントする方法を詳しく解説します。これにより、データ分析の時間を大幅に短縮することができます。

📊 やり方の比較

手法メリットデメリット推奨
数式(COUNTIF関数)シンプルで直感的大量のデータでは遅い
パワークエリ高速で正確、大量のデータにも対応可能設定がやや複雑

fx 使用する数式

Excel / SpreadSheet
=COUNTIF(A1:A100, "*=""

💡 仕組みの解説

【数式の仕組み】この数式は、セル範囲A1からA100の中で「=」で始まる文字列をカウントします。つまり、数式が入っているセルをカウントするためのものです。ただし、この方法では大量のデータに対してパフォーマンスが悪くなる可能性があります。また、元のデータは削除されず、別の場所に抽出された結果のみが表示されます。

具体的な手順

1
Excelの「データ」タブから「パワークエリ」を選択します。「からテーブル/範囲」をクリックし、対象のデータ範囲を選択します。
2
パワークエリエディターが開いたら、「追加の列」タブで新しい列を作成します。この新規列には、「数式があるか否か」を判定する式を入力します(例:IF(ISNUMBER(SEARCH("=", [セル名])), 1, 0))。
3
新しく作成した列が「1」の値を持つセルだけをフィルタリングし、カウントを行います。これにより数式が入っているセルの個数を正確に把握できます。

よくある質問

Q Q1. パワークエリとCOUNTIF関数との違いは?

A.
A1. COUNTIF関数はシンプルですが、大量のデータではパフォーマンスが低下します。一方、パワークエリは高速で正確な結果を提供し、複雑な条件にも対応できます。

Q Q2. パワークエリを使うとデータが消える?

A.
A2. パワークエリは元のデータを変更しません。新しいテーブルやクエリを作成するだけなので、安心して使用できます。

Q Q3. スマホ版Excelでもパワークエリが使える?

A.
A3. パワークエリはデスクトップ版Excelでのみ利用可能です。スマートフォンやタブレットでは使用できませんのでご注意ください。